What you’ll be doing:
Leading and promoting a safe, healthy, and compliant workplace culture
Serving as the point of contact for all EHS matters and advising colleagues with delegated responsibilities
Developing, reviewing, and maintaining internal and external EHS policies, procedures, and documentation, including safe operating procedures, risk assessments, and permits
Coordinating health surveillance programmes, analysing reports, and maintaining strict confidentiality
Leading incident investigations and implementing remedial actions
Producing content for the internal EHS Bulletin to keep teams informed and engaged
Overseeing vehicle and driver fleet compliance, DSE, PPE, first aid arrangements, and fire safety as Chief Fire Marshal, including leading the Fire Marshal Team and periodic Fire Marshal Meetings
Administering and advancing safety accreditations, including ISO 14001 & ISO 45001, and ensuring statutory compliance
Managing internal and external training programmes, liaising with line managers, and leading monthly training meetings
Conducting regular premises inspections, supporting department leads, and driving continuous improvement
Keeping up to date with industry and legislative changes, advising senior management, and implementing necessary compliance actions
